.ui-slider {border-left: 1px solid #999999;  border-bottom: 1px solid #999999; height: 3px; position: relative; text-align: left; }
.ui-slider .ui-slider-handle {background: url("../../../images/alliance_new/common/slider.gif") 0px 3px no-repeat;  position: absolute; z-index: 2; width: 7px; height: 16px; cursor: default; }
.ui-slider .ui-slider-range {border: 1px solid #f00; position: absolute; z-index: 1; font-size: .7em; display: block; border: 0; }

.ui-slider-horizontal .ui-slider-handle { top: -.3em; margin-left: -3px; }
.ui-slider-horizontal .ui-slider-range { top: 0; height: 100%; }
.ui-slider-horizontal .ui-slider-range-min { left: 0; }
.ui-slider-horizontal .ui-slider-range-max { right: 0; }

.ui-slider-vertical { width: .8em; height: 100px; }
.ui-slider-vertical .ui-slider-handle { left: -.3em; margin-left: 0; margin-bottom: -.6em; }
.ui-slider-vertical .ui-slider-range { left: 0; width: 100%; }
.ui-slider-vertical .ui-slider-range-min { bottom: 0; }
.ui-slider-vertical .ui-slider-range-max { top: 0; }

table.slider-bg {
	border-left: 1px solid #999999;
	border-collapse: collapse;
	position: absolute;
	font-size: 0.01em;
	line-height: 0;
	height: 5px;
	left: 0;
	bottom: 15px;
	width: 100%;
}
	table.slider-bg td {
		border-right: 1px solid #999999;
		
		padding: 0;
	}

div.slider-container {
	color: #666666;
	height: 18px;
	font-size: 0.75em;
	margin: 1em 0 0 7px;
	position: relative;
	padding: 11px 0 0;
}
	div.slider-container span.low {
		left: -3px;
		top: -2px;
		position: absolute;
	}
	div.slider-container span.high {
		position: absolute;
		right: -3px;
		top: -2px;
	}
